【技术实现步骤摘要】
本专利技术涉及电视领域,尤其涉及一种组合电视的路由方法及组合电视。
技术介绍
近年来,随着数字化家庭的到来,人们家庭生活中所使用的各种数码家电可以通过家庭网络进行互联通信,从而在家庭网络平台上实现信息的共享和设备的控制。而电视作为家庭生活中的重要的数码家电,人们对于电视的数字化和智能化要求也越来越高。在当前的数字电视领域,已经出现多种应用于电视的外接数码设备,如高清网络机顶盒、智能电视盒及电视卡等,而将这些外接数码设备通过路由设备连接到数字电视的操作已经成为一种主流趋势,在这种主流趋势下,科研人员提出了一种组合电视。现有的典型的组合电视架构如图1所示,该组合电视1包括数字电视主机11、至少一个智能模块12(如图1中的智能模块1、智能模块2,……,智能模块N)以及硬件无线访问接入点(WirelessAccessPoint,简称AP)芯片组13。上述的智能模块为外接数码设备(这些外接数码设备不再以机顶盒的方式存在,而是直接被安装在组合电视内部)。其中,该组合电视中的硬件AP芯片组承担组合电视内部路由器的功能,主要负责向主机与各个智能模块提供IP分配、数据交换、数据转发等功能,同时它直接接入互联网,为组合电视提供统一的互联网访问连接,此外,硬件AP芯片组同时也可以向外部提供无线保真(Wireless-Fidelity,简称Wi-Fi)热点功能。但是,由于现有组合电视中的硬件AP芯片组不仅成本过高,会大大增加组合电视整机的成本,同时由于硬件AP芯片组有独立的操作系统,从而会导致启动时间过程,耗电量高。
技术实现思路
本专利技术的实施例提供一种组合电视的路由方法及组合 ...
【技术保护点】
一种组合电视的路由方法,组合电视包括主机以及至少一个智能模块,其特征在于,所述主机包括第一物理网卡和第二物理网卡,所述主机通过所述第一物理网卡与外部网络相连,所述主机通过所述第二物理网卡与所述至少一个智能模块相连,所述方法包括:所述主机通过所述第二物理网卡接收所述至少一个智能模块中的第一智能模块发送的第一数据包;解析所述第一数据包,获取所述第一数据包中的源地址与目的地址,所述源地址为所述第一智能模块的IP地址;当所述目的地址为外部网络的IP地址时,将所述第一数据包转化为第二数据包,所述第二数据包中的源地址为第一物理网卡的IP地址,所述目的地址为外部网络的IP地址,通过所述第一物理网卡将所述第二数据包发送至外部网络。
【技术特征摘要】
1.一种组合电视的路由方法,组合电视包括主机以及至少一个智能模块,其特征在于,所述主机包括第一物理网卡和第二物理网卡,所述主机通过所述第一物理网卡与外部网络相连,所述主机通过所述第二物理网卡与所述至少一个智能模块相连,所述方法包括:所述主机通过所述第二物理网卡接收所述至少一个智能模块中的第一智能模块发送的第一数据包;解析所述第一数据包,获取所述第一数据包中的源地址与目的地址,所述源地址为所述第一智能模块的IP地址;当所述目的地址为外部网络的IP地址时,将所述第一数据包转化为第二数据包,所述第二数据包中的源地址为第一物理网卡的IP地址,所述目的地址为外部网络的IP地址,通过所述第一物理网卡将所述第二数据包发送至外部网络。2.根据权利要求1所述的方法,其特征在于,所述解析所述第一数据包,获取所述第一数据包中的源地址与目的地址之后,所述方法还包括:当所述目的地址为所述至少一个智能模块中的第二智能模块的IP地址时,将所述第一数据包转化为第三数据包,所述第三数据包中的源地址为第二物理网卡的IP地址,所述目的地址为所述第二智能模块的IP地址,通过所述第二物理网卡将所述第三数据包发送至第二智能模块。3.根据权利要求1或2所述的方法,其特征在于,所述主机通过所述第二物理网卡接收第一智能模块发送的第一数据包之前,所述方法还包括:所述主机通过所述第二物理网卡接收所述第一智能模块发送的配置请求;从所述配置请求中解析出所述第一智能模块的MAC地址,并根据所述主机为所述第二物理网卡分配的IP地址为所述第一智能模块分配IP地址;通过所述第二物理网卡向所述第一智能模块反馈为所述第一智能模块分配的IP地址。4.根据权利要求2所述的方法,其特征在于,所述组合电视中包含的第二物理网卡的数量大于一个,每个第二物理网卡至少与一个智能模块相连;所述主机通过所述第二物理网卡接收第一智能模块发送的第一数据包具体包括:所述主机通过与第一智能模块相连的第二物理网卡接收所述第一智能模块发送的第一数据包;所述当所述目的地址为所述第二智能模块的IP地址时,将所述第一数据包转化为第三数据包,所述第三数据包中的源地址为第二物理网卡的IP地址,所述目的地址为所述第二智能模块的IP地址,通过所述第二物理网卡将所述第三数据包发送至第二智能模块具体包括:当所述目的地址为所述第二智能模块的IP地址时,将所述第一数据包转化为第三数据包,所述第三数据包中的源地址为与第二智能模块相连的第二物理网卡的IP地址,所述目的地址为所述第二智能模块的IP地址,通过所述与第二智能模块相连的第二物理网卡将所述第三数据包发送至第二智能模块。5.一种组合电视的路由方法,组合电视包括主机以及至少一个智能模块,其特征在于,所述主机通过第一物理网卡与外部网络设备相连,所述主机通过第二物理网卡与所述至少一个智能模块相连,所述方法包括:所述主机通过所述第一物理网卡接收第一数据包;解析所述第一数据包,获取所述第一数据包中的源地址与目的地址,所述源地址为外部网络的IP地址,所述目的地址为目标智能模块的IP地址;根据所述目标智能模块的IP地址,获取对应的第二物理网卡的IP地址;将所述第一数据包转化为第二数据包,所述第二数据包的源地址为所述第二物理网卡的IP地址,所述第二数据包的目的地址为所述目标智能模块的IP地址;通过所述第二物理网卡将所述第二数据包发送至所述目标智能模块。6.根据权利要求5所述的方法,其特征在于,所述根据所述目标智能模块的IP地址,获取对应的第二物理网卡的IP地址具体包括:从信息映射表中检索所述目标智能模块的IP地址对应的第二物理网卡的IP地址,所述信息映射表用于存储所述主机通过所述第二物理网卡收发的数据包的历史记录,所述历史记录包括通过所述第二物理网卡收发...
【专利技术属性】
技术研发人员:王金童,周全,钟声,
申请(专利权)人:青岛海信电器股份有限公司,
类型:发明
国别省市:山东;37
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。